| HR001125S0016 | High Mach Gas Turbine (HMGT) Engine Design Study | |
| Synopsis | ||
|
The APO, working in cooperation with the Air Force Research Laboratory (AFRL) and Air Force Life Cycle Management Center Propulsion Directorate (AFLCMC/LP), intends to jump start the development of a HMGT engine program compatible with the needs of future reusable hypersonic aircraft. Phase 1 seeks to conduct conceptual and preliminary design efforts along with subsystem/component testing. The initial design study includes identifying the HMGT engine architecture, the engine core, required subsystem technologies, and building a technology roadmap to mature each subsystem component technology and the overall engine design.
